You Will Need:
1/2 pound of Mushrooms, sliced (I like fancy mixed packages)
medium onion, chopped
2 garlic cloves, chopped
olive oil
1/2 cup chicken stock
1 1/2 cup heavy cream
2 TB chopped fresh dill
salt & pepper
Parmesan for serving
- Heat up a pan and saute mushrooms, onion and garlic in 2 tablespoons olive oil until the mushroom starts to golden and the onion is soft.
- Add 1/2 cup chicken stock, 1 1/2 cup cream and 2 tablespoons chopped fresh dill.
- Let it simmer for 5 minutes and season with salt and pepper.
- Cook up enough pasta for 4 people, remember to add salt to the water!
- Strain and place in a bowl.
- Add the sauce, mix and serve with shaved parmesan on top.
TIP:
To make this vegetarian, use vegetable stock instead. Conversely, I sometimes add sauteed chicken, beef, or veal to the dish to make it a bit more hearty.
